Review for Stonewall Library & Archives Inc, Ft Lauderdale, FL, USA
As a former Board Chair of The Stonewall Library & Archives I can proudly say that this is one of the hidden gems of Fort Lauderdale. The collection has been carefully preserved for over 40 years, most of which was done with 100% volunteer staff.
The most thrilling part of watching The Stonewall Library grow is how it has changed with the community. Beginning as a group of men and women who wanted to share books that were scarce, to assembling an archive of LGBT history that has no match in the world. Now the focus has changed from merely preserving artifacts and running a lending library to presenting the story for the nation to see.
Recently they have partnered with Broward County District Schools to form The Stonewall National Education Project. This group has developed a program for school districts all across the nation to address the issue of bullying and discrimination. So far the program has touched the lives of over 2 million students.
I couldn't be more proud of an organization.

Review for Equality Florida, Tampa, FL, USA
Over the past 30 years I have worked as an executive director and board chair of several non-profits and Equality Florida has shown me time and again that good people, a good mission, and action can bring positive change to Florida. I have personally testified at city and county commission meetings on behalf of Equality Florida and have seen elected officials change their minds due to the diligent presentations of the professional and volunteer staff of Equality Florida.
I have participated in Equality Florida's Lobby Days in Tallahassee and have sat across from Florida State Legislators arguing the case for Equal Benefits, Employee Non-Discrimination, and Marriage Equality. I encourage anyone who has thrown up their hands and said "Things will never change in Florida", to consider becoming active in this organization.
